Understanding Headlight Degradation: Common Issues Over Time
Headlights, often taken for granted, endure significant exposure to environmental factors over time, leading to degradation and reduced visibility. Common issues include yellowing or clouding of the lens due to UV rays and oxidation, as well as minor scratches and cracks caused by debris and road conditions. These problems not only affect driving safety but also significantly impair a vehicle’s overall aesthetics. Over time, headlight performance deteriorates, making it increasingly difficult for drivers to see the road clearly at night or in low-light conditions.
A headlight restoration service addresses these issues by utilizing specialized techniques and materials to revive and restore the headlights’ original clarity. By contrast, routine tire services, dent removal, or auto glass repair do not directly engage with headlight health. The restoration process involves polishing and reconditioning the headlights, eliminating yellowing and scratches, and restoring their optimal light output. This not only enhances driving safety but also contributes to a vehicle’s retentive value by keeping its exterior in top condition.
